sccs-histfile(1)	     Schily's USER COMMANDS		sccs-histfile(1)

NAME
     sccs-histfile -  convert a g-filename into the s-filename counterpart

SYNOPSIS
     sccs histfile pathname

DESCRIPTION
     The  sccs histfile subcommand converts a g-filename into the appropriate s-
     filename counterpart that is used for SCCS history files.

     While sccs(1) in former times just added SCCS/s.  before the last path name
     component, there is now support for off-tree history files that are located
     inside a directory .sccs in the project root directory.  The histfile  sub-
     command  knows which operating mode is currently in use and returns the ap-
     propriate path to the history file.

     If the pathname argument refers to a directory, the result is the directory
     that holds the SCCS history files for the files in that directory.

     This subcommand is an extension that does not exist in historic sccs imple-
     mentations.

EXAMPLES
     To retrieve the SCCS history filename for the file xec.c in the current di-
     rectory call:

	    sccs histfile xec.c

ENVIRONMENT VARIABLES
     See environ(7) for descriptions of the following environment variables that
     affect the execution of sccs-histfile(1): LANG, LC_ALL,  LC_CTYPE,  LC_MES-
     SAGES, and NLSPATH.

     SCCS_NO_HELP
	    If	set,  sccs histfile will not automatically call help(1) with the
	    SCCS error code in order to print  a  more	helpful  error	message.
	    Scripts  that  depend  on  the exact error messages of SCCS commands
	    should set the environment variable SCCS_NO_HELP and set LC_ALL=C.
